Understanding Mold Bases and Their Function

The mold base is a vital structural element in the molding process, providing the framework to hold the mold cavities and cores in place. It serves as a foundation for the entire molding system, influencing factors such as heat dissipation, durability, and overall efficiency. Hence, selecting the right material for the mold base is crucial. Copper, known for its outstanding thermal conductivity, has emerged as a favored choice, particularly in the form of raw copper blocks.

Benefits of Using Raw Copper Blocks

  • Excellent Thermal Conductivity: One of the main advantages of raw copper is its high thermal conductivity, which facilitates effective heat transfer during the molding process.
  • Enhanced Longevity: Copper’s durability translates into a significantly extended lifespan for mold bases, reducing the frequency and cost of replacements.
  • Corrosion Resistance: Compared to other materials, pure copper blocks exhibit better resistance to corrosive elements, leading to consistent performance across various conditions.

Properties of Pure Copper Blocks

Pure copper blocks utilized in mold bases possess unique characteristics that significantly impact their performance:

Property Description
Thermal Conductivity High, allowing for efficient heat dissipation.
Machinability Easy to machine, enabling precise mold shapes and sizes.
Electrical Conductivity Effective for applications requiring electrical connections.
Fatigue Resistance Resists deformation under repeated stress.

Challenges and Considerations in Using Raw Copper

While the benefits of raw copper blocks are substantial, it's also vital to acknowledge some challenges:

  • Cost Factor: The price of copper fluctuates in the global market, impacting manufacturing expenses.
  • Weight: Copper is heavier than other materials; manufacturers need to account for this in design.
  • Processing Techniques: Specialized techniques are often required to effectively work with copper, which may involve additional investments in equipment.
